Output 933101b621f68dd96a406da49ff77e24c41f66b8a3bfb873fe2bfbab99eff3fb:0

value
26680062
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a39a78ab369657eb0518f5ec2b2dd6418b96590 OP_EQUAL
address
3HD5s4G9pmPwQui7BUeA8n2io7kwp78bRa
transaction
933101b621f68dd96a406da49ff77e24c41f66b8a3bfb873fe2bfbab99eff3fb
spent
true